Transaction ed736e0f69d8822634a5085e9ab2927ee4fcde97fbabab604200f8bdd80ca65c
1 Input
1 Output
-
ed736e0f69d8822634a5085e9ab2927ee4fcde97fbabab604200f8bdd80ca65c:0
- value
- 342597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 905725761fc30c67ca0fa884c9d2988f1f4dd273 OP_EQUAL
- address
- 3ErDdCbaS2GqyUy2uWXS9L6PYrhbhBX82b